Suzuki has released the final specification details of its new bike, the GSX1250FA.

The machine is a larger version of its sibling, the GSX650F, which was released in 2007 and went on to win the Motorcycle News Sports Tourer of the Year award.

Fitted with the firm's 1255cc powerplant, the model is built around a traditional classic tube frame and combines reassured stability with sporty handling.

According to Suzuki, the model produces excellent throttle response as a result of its sophisticated digital fuel injection system, while also offering reduced friction.

The model is also set to be fitted with a range of useful features, such as an adjustable seat, gear position indicator and shift light.

Suzuki GB marketing manager George Cheeseman said the firm is delighted to launch its latest model to the 2010 range.

"The GSX650F has proven to be extremely popular and we have no doubt that the 1250 will follow in its footsteps," he said.

"While it's too early to talk of a price, we expect the new bike to be competitive, offering a versatile and sporty ride that doesn't bust the bank."
